On Fri, Feb 26, 2010 at 11:55:59AM +0000, Jeffrey Cao wrote: > Check if the file /proc/config.gz exists, which is the > kernel configuration file. Failing that, /boot/config-$(uname -r) might exist, which would give you the same information. (It does for Debian kernel images for example) That same information is not quite what patches were applied to the source, but what features were enabled, which might suffice. -- Jon Dowland
